How to Make Pink Lemonade Cupcakes

Follow these simple steps to prepare this delicious dish:

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a cupcake pan with paper liners or grease it lightly with non-stick spray.

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ients

In a bowl, whisk together all-purpose flour, baking powder, and salt until well combined. Set aside.

Step 3: Cream Butter and Sugar

In a separate mixing bowl, beat softened unsalted butter with granulated sugar until light and fluffy. This should take about 3-5 minutes.

Step 4: Add Eggs and Flavor

Add eggs one at a time to the butter-sugar mixture while mixing on low speed. Then mix in lemon zest and juice until fully incorporated.

Step 5: Combine Mixtures

Gradually add dry ingredients to the wet mixture while alternating with milk. Mix until just combined; do not overmix.

Step 6: Bake

Spoon batter into prepared cupcake liners about two-thirds full. Bake for 18-20 minutes or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.

Transfer to plates once cooled completely and top each cupcake with pink frosting.

Tips and Tricks

Here are some helpful tips to ensure the best results for your dish:

    • Room Temperature Ingredients: Always use room temperature eggs and butter for better mixing and texture.
    • Sift Your Flour: Sifting flour before measuring can prevent clumps and improve your cupcake’s texture.
    • Add More Lemon Flavor: For an extra citrus kick, consider drizzling fresh lemon juice over warm cupcakes before frosting them.
    • Test Doneness Early: Check your cupcakes a couple of minutes before the suggested bake time; ovens can vary greatly!

Make Ahead and Storage

  • Make Ahead: You can prepare the cupcake batter up to one day in advance. Store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ator until you’re ready to bake, which should be done within 24 hours for best results.
  • Storing: After baking, let the Pink Lemonade Cupcakes cool completely before storing them in an airtight container at room temperature for up to three days or in the refrigerator for up to one week.
  • Reheating: If you prefer warm cupcakes, gently reheat them in a microwave for about 10-15 seconds. Alternatively, you can warm them in an oven at 350°F (175°C) for about 5 minutes to maintain their texture.

Avoid Overmixing the Batter

Overmixing your cupcake batter can lead to dense and tough cupcakes. When you blend the ingredients, aim for a smooth consistency without lumps, but do not mix until it becomes overly homogeneous. Once you combine the dry and wet ingredients, mix just until they incorporate. This helps maintain a light and fluffy texture that is essential for pink lemonade cupcakes. Remember, a few lumps are okay! The goal is to prevent gluten from developing too much, which occurs when flour is mixed vigorously. So, take care and fold gently with a spatula or wooden spoon, ensuring all ingredients are just combined.

Use Fresh Ingredients

Using fresh ingredients is crucial for the best flavor in your pink lemonade cupcakes. Opt for fresh lemons rather than bottled lemon juice; the taste difference is significant. Fresh lemons provide a vibrant tartness that enhances the overall flavor of your cupcakes. Additionally, choose high-quality butter and eggs; these contribute to the richness and moisture of your baked goods. Check expiration dates on baking powder and baking soda as well, since using expired leavening agents can affect rising and texture. In summary, select the freshest components to elevate your cupcake experience.

Don’t Skip the Zest

The zest of a lemon packs intense flavor that can greatly enhance your pink lemonade cupcakes. Many bakers overlook this step, thinking it’s unnecessary, but lemon zest adds a fragrant aroma and bursts of citrus flavor that complements the cupcake’s sweetness perfectly. Use a microplane grater to finely zest the lemons before juicing them; this ensures you capture only the bright yellow outer skin without any bitter white pith. Incorporate this zest into both the batter and frosting for an extra layer of deliciousness that will impress anyone who tries your cupcakes.

Be Mindful of Baking Time

Baking time is critical when making pink lemonade cupcakes. Overbaking can result in dry cupcakes that lack moisture and tenderness. Check your cupcakes about five minutes before the recommended baking time by inserting a toothpick into the center; it should come out clean or with just a few moist crumbs attached. Every oven varies slightly in temperature, so being attentive during baking will help ensure perfect results each time. Once baked, allow them to cool in their pan for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ack to cool completely.

Can I make these cupcakes ahead of time?

Yes! You can prepare pink lemonade cupcakes ahead of time by baking them in advance and storing them properly. Once cooled completely, place them in an airtight container at room temperature if you plan to eat them within two days; otherwise, refrigerate them for up to a week or freeze them for longer storage. Frost them right before serving to maintain freshness and prevent sogginess in the frosting.

What variations can I try with pink lemonade cupcakes?

There are several fun variations you can explore with pink lemonade cupcakes! For instance, you could swap out some flour for almond flour for added nuttiness or use coconut milk instead of regular milk for a tropical twist. Additionally, consider adding poppy seeds to give your cupcakes some crunch reminiscent of classic lemon poppy seed recipes. You may also top your cupcakes with meringue frosting instead of buttercream for an airy finish.
